I think the bike in the original photo is of a 1916 going by the handlebars (has a cross bar, 17 doesn't). The third and forth photos are of a 1916 Powerplus --the first year of the Powerplus-- which was the last year of the tank between the frame tubes. The second photo is of a 1917 Powerplus and was the first year of the saddle tank. I can't really make out the tank to be sure. 1916 and 1917 have the external throttle and adv/ret controls (the little shafts with uni joints), that also appear to be on the bike in the first photo; in 1918 they done away with these.
